The homeowner's property tax exemption provides for a reduction of $7,000 off the assessed value of an owner-occupied residence. This translates to annual property tax savings of approximately $70. Santa Clara County collects, on average, 0.67% of a property's assessed fair market value as property tax. Santa Clara County has one of the highest median property taxes in the United States, and is ranked 38th of the 3143 counties in order of median property taxes.

Application forms for Proposition 19 are required to be submitted to the Assessor in which the replacement property is located. A non-refundable processing fee of $110 is required in Santa Clara County. Checks should be made out to County of Santa Clara. Credit card payments for the processing fee are accepted in person at our office.

You must be 55 or older to transfer your current tax base to a new primary residence. The new home must also be in the same county as your current one. The California Constitution provides a $7,000 reduction in the taxable value for a qualifying owner-occupied home. The home must have been the principal place of residence of the owner on the lien date, January 1st. The tax rate applied to unsecured property is the same rate that was applied to secured property in the prior year.
